    Challenges→The notion of a computable set generalizes effective decidability: a relation R is computable just in case there is an algorithm for deciding whether R holds of any tuple of natural numbers that always returns an answer after a finite (though potentially unbounded) number of steps

    If the extension of a computable relation depends on how we interpret the algorithm's steps, then effective decidability is norm-relative rather than a mind-independent mathematical fact.

    Key Terms

    Computable relation(in logic and mathematics)
    A relationship between things that a computer could theoretically figure out or verify by following step-by-step instructions.
    Effective decidability(logic and computability theory)
    The quality of being able to determine whether something is true or false using a clear, mechanical procedure that will always give you an answer eventually.
    Norm-relative(as an alternative to how computation might actually work)
    Dependent on social conventions, standards, or shared practices rather than on fixed, unchanging rules.
